-107.70 (-1.49%) In a bid to expand its network across the country, Apollo Hospitals group is planning to add 800 beds in its existing facilities. With this, the group would become 10,000-bed hospital chain by the end of March 2014. Currently, the group is a 9200-bed hospital chain.
Recently, Apollo Hospitals Group has teamed up with Common Services Centres (CSC), a scheme of the Union Government, to deliver healthcare to rural patients using telemedicine facilities.
Apollo Hospitals, is the leading private sector healthcare provider in Asia and owns and manages a network of speciality hospitals and clinics, a chain of Pharmacy retail outlets across the country, and provides Consultancy Services for commissioning and managing the Speciality Hospitals.
